The goal of the WFPA is to provide opportunities for our
families, friends, alumni, and community to get involved in
the Libertyville High School (LHS) football program
through an assortment of activities and events
that support
and enhance the high school football experience for all.
The WFPA promotes activities that encourage the growth and development of our football program and
of our student-athletes alike. With your support providing needed resources in the way of funds, services,
time, and leadership, we are able to assist in maintaining one of the state’s highest quality football
programs.
Our organization is composed of energetic and enthusiastic people willing to contribute their time and
energy to serve all levels of this great program.
The WFPA has ample opportunities for you to get as
involved as you like.
I first became involved with the organization as my boys entered LHS. Initially my
wife and I helped out at the Scrimmage Barbeque and joined a bunch of parents painting the orange
football
yard signs. Later I got involved with the chain gangs and supporting the website. The
camaraderie was great. I enjoyed contributing where I
could and my boys appreciated the fact that I was
connected to the program. What’s more, on a chilly fall Friday night under the lights,
as the fireworks
exploded overhead and we prepared for the opening kickoff, I felt great knowing that I helped make the
program just a little more enjoyable for them and for the other families and friends in the Libertyville
football community.
